睡眠微信小程序基础上的“睡眠助手”设计研究

微信小程序怎么用  时间:2021-01-26  阅读:()

微信小程序基础上的“睡眠助手”设计研究

随着互联网及智能手机的流行各种手机APP软件围绕着人们的生活手机内存常处于短缺状态[1]。微信小程序恰好可以解决内存不足等问题其依附于微信本身使用时无需单独下载操作简单、便捷 由此赢得了许多用户的芳心[2]微信的受欢迎为小程序的发展带来机会[3]。现代生活中许多人存在失眠等睡眠问题人们对睡眠越来越关注但如何科学地促进睡眠和防治睡眠疾病还缺少正确的认识[4]。 目前国内外已有许多睡眠辅助类APP但基于微信小程序的睡眠软件很少。

为使人们能更加便捷地了解睡眠知识掌握睡眠状况设计了一款基于微信小程序的睡眠助手能够提供睡眠相关科普知识通过睡眠量表使用户初步了解自身睡眠状况并提供助眠音乐、睡前故事等缓解焦虑和压力辅助良好睡眠习惯改善睡眠质量。

1、功能模块设计

采用前后台分离的设计模式前台通过微信小程序进行数据展示及用户交互后台实现系统管理和维护。系统功能模块如图1所示主要包含登陆注册、 问答模块、助眠音乐、睡眠量表PSQI调查问卷及睡眠科普5个功能模块。

使用微信自带的“微信开发工具”完成系统开发前台采用Bootstrap、 html5、 j query等技术实现后台通过Java语言实现利用mysql数据库实现数据存储。

2、前后端实现

2.1前台各功能模块实现

(1 自动问答模块

图1系统功能模块图

自动问答模块可根据用户输入的关键词进行自动回复效果如图2所示。睡眠有关的关键词和答案存储在wanswer表中根据key值进行模糊匹配调取相应的answer最后将答案在小程序前端显示给用户。

图3助眠音乐播放效果

图2问答模块

(2助眠音乐模块

为使用户能快速入睡开发助眠音乐模块效果如图3所示。通过播放一些轻音乐缓解焦虑和压力帮助失眠用户消除负能量和情绪垃圾。将音乐信息存储在wmusic表中 用户点击歌曲后调取服务器相应的音乐地址通过微信自带的p l ay e r插件实现音乐播放。

(3睡眠问卷模块

为使用户能初步了解自身睡眠状况设计了PSQI睡眠调查量表问卷效果如图4所示。用户完成问卷后 系统会自动计算得分并将得分和建议反馈给用户以提示用户近段时间的睡眠状况。

图4睡眠量表问卷

图5睡眠科普模块

(4睡眠科普模块

为增强用户对睡眠知识的了解设计睡眠科普模块运行效果如图5所示。用户可查看睡眠相关科普文章及新闻增加用户对睡眠相关疾病及诱发因素的了解 为其合理制定饮食及生活习惯提供指引。

2.2后台管理模块实现

系统后台登录模块中添加验证功能 当用户输错用户名或密码时将调取验证码进行验证成功登陆后便可对各个功能模块进行增、删、改、查等管理和维护操作后台运行效果如图6所示。

3、结束语

本文设计并实现了一款“睡眠助手”微信小程序包含自动问答、助眠音乐、睡眠量表打分、睡眠科普等功能通过睡眠科普知识和自动问答使用户科学认识睡眠通过睡眠量表打分实现睡眠状况自评通过助眠音乐来缓解焦虑和压力。软件操作便捷有助于人们了解睡眠、辅助改善睡眠质量具有较好应用价值。

图6系统后台管理功能运行效果

参考文献

[1]刘祖耀,黄玲静,刘佳.基于互联网+的校园综合服务平台[J].电脑知识与技

术,2019,15(14):224-225.

[2]葛秀峰,戴志锋.基于微信小程序的“掌上经院”校园服务平台[J].科技创新与应

用,2020(08):80-81.

[3]牛琳,吴琳.基于微信小程序的移动学习平台的设计与实现[J].软件工程,2018,21(09):15-17+7.

[4]张浩男.睡眠医学科普知识微信小程序的交互设计探索与实践[D].北京服装学院,2019.高群霞,胡镜鸿.基于微信小程序的“睡眠助手”设计与实现[J].科技创新与应用,2020(34):31-

32.

基金:广东省普通高校青年创新人才类项目(自科类)(编号:2019KQNCX230);佛山市自筹经费类科技计划项目(编号:1920001000636).

昔日数据月付12元起,湖北十堰机房10M带宽月付19元起

昔日数据怎么样?昔日数据是一个来自国内服务器销售商,成立于2020年底,主要销售国内海外云服务器,目前有国内湖北十堰云服务器和香港hkbn云服务器 采用KVM虚拟化技术构架,湖北十堰机房10M带宽月付19元起;香港HKBN,月付12元起; 此次夏日活动全部首月5折促销,有需要的可以关注一下。点击进入:昔日数据官方网站地址昔日数据优惠码:优惠码: XR2021 全场通用(活动持续半个月 2021/7...

欧路云:美国200G高防云-10元/月,香港云-15元/月,加拿大480G高防云-23元/月

欧路云 主要运行弹性云服务器,可自由定制配置,可选加拿大的480G超高防系列,也可以选择美国(200G高防)系列,也有速度直逼内地的香港CN2系列。所有配置都可以在下单的时候自行根据项目 需求来定制自由升级降级 (降级按天数配置费用 退款回预存款)。由专业人员提供一系列的技术支持!官方网站:https://www.oulucloud.com/云服务器(主机测评专属优惠)全场8折 优惠码:zhuji...

pacificrack:$12/年-1G内存/1核/20gSSD/500g流量/1Gbps带宽

pacificrack在最新的7月促销里面增加了2个更加便宜的,一个月付1.5美元,一个年付12美元,带宽都是1Gbps。整个系列都是PR-M,也就是魔方的后台管理。2G内存起步的支持Windows 7、10、Server 2003\2008\2012\2016\2019以及常规版本的Linux!官方网站:https://pacificrack.com支持PayPal、支付宝等方式付款7月秒杀VP...

微信小程序怎么用为你推荐
火影忍者644集火影忍者547集548集549集550集551集剧情是什么?软银收购wework听说软银孙正义投资维卡币是真的吗?软银支付软银支付是帮忙还信用卡的吗,可靠吗滴滴软银合资广州亚滴和滴滴有何关系?316不锈钢和304哪个好请问316不锈钢和304不锈钢有什么区别?从外观如何辨别?炒股软件哪个好什么炒股软件比较好用?无纺布和熔喷布口罩哪个好一次性口罩的熔喷布和KN95的熔喷布有什么不同?炒股软件哪个好用用手机股票软件哪个好手机杀毒哪个好手机杀毒软件哪个最好用海克斯皮肤哪个好联盟海克斯科技和抽皮肤哪个合适
最好的虚拟主机 免费二级域名注册 域名备案信息查询 已经备案域名 花生壳域名贝锐 kvmla 优惠码 免费个人博客 地址大全 老左来了 厦门电信 空间首页登陆 宏讯 个人免费邮箱 工信部icp备案查询 黑科云 服务器防御 电信主机托管 数据湾 mteam 更多